Abstract: The drill machine having the capacity or capability to leave no dust behind while drilling the hole in wall (wooden, metal, concrete). This drill machine has a plastic chamber called collector to collect the dust sucked using vacuum suction. This drill machine further has a spring loaded cup that surrounds the revolving drill bit, which collects or sucks the dust while machine is drilling a hole, the spring loaded cup can move forward and backward with ease as the drill bit is moving inside the wall to collect each dust particle falling outside the hole. The cup is attached through pipe to vacuum suction and all the dust will be collected in the collector and an air filter will be attached in front of the drill motor to restrict the entry of dust particles. The inventive step in the system revolves around the technology that the suction is done through drill motor only instead of some external source or vacuum pump.

Background of the invention
There are so many drill machines are available in the market. Some of the prior arts are given
below:
CN203830792 discloses the utility model relates to the technical field of drilling machines, in
particular to an automotive brake pad drilling machine with double channels for dust removal.
The automotive brake pad drilling machine comprises a rotation hub and a drilling device. The
drilling device is located above the rotation hub and comprises a drilling spindle bearing seat and
a drill bit. The drill bit is connected with the drilling spindle bearing seat, the drill bit is
externally sleeved with a first dust removal device which comprises a dust removal sleeve, one
end of the dust removal sleeve is connected with the drilling spindle bearing seat, a dust removal
hole connected with a dust collection device is formed in the side face of the dust removal
sleeve, and a second dust removal device is arranged under the rotation hub and is a trumpet air
suction pipe connected with the dust collection device. The automotive brake pad drilling
machine is scientific and simple in structure, dust is removed at the drilling hole of the first dust
removal device, secondary dust removal is carried out through the second dust removal device
below the drilling hole, the dust removal effect is good, and the environment is prevented from
being polluted.
CN103537729A discloses a handheld drilling machine with a dust removal device. The handheld
drilling machine comprises a drilling machine shell, a drill chuck, a drill bit and the dust removal
device. The dust removal device comprises a dust collection base, an aligning rubber sleeve, a
fan blade and a dust collection box, wherein the fan blade is installed in the dust collection base
through a bearing, an inner circular conical surface opened backwards is arranged on the fan
blade, the aligning rubber sleeve is arranged on the drill bit in a penetrating mode and rotates
along with the drill bit, the circumference of the aligning rubber sleeve is an outer circular
conical surface, and the outer circular conical surface can be attached to the inner circular conical
3
surface of the fan blade to drive the fan blade to rotate; the fan blade sucks external air in or
exhausts internal air when rotating, an air channel used for controlling the flowing direction of
the air is formed in the dust collection base or the dust collection box, and through the flowing of
the air, dust generated in the hole drilling process is thoroughly brought into the dust collection
box. The handheld drilling machine is reasonable in structure, small in size and low in cost and
can prevent the drill bit from driving the fan blade to jitter, and the dust is removed more
thoroughly.
US20020154960A1 discloses A power drill includes a main body that is divided into a power
chamber for mounting a driving motor and a vacuum fan therein and a dust collecting chamber
for mounting a dust-filter therein. A hose is connected to a front inlet of the dust-collecting
chamber with a front suction inlet of the hose fixed to a retractable hose holder to closely locate
below a bit of the power drill. When the motor is turned on, it drives the bit to drill a hole and the
vacuum fan to rotate at the same time to produce a suction force in the dust-collecting chamber,
so that any dust produced during the drilling operation is immediately sucked into the dustcollecting
chamber via the hose and then trapped in the dust filter that could be removed from
the dust-collecting chamber and cleaned for use next time. The retractable hose holder gradually
and elastically retracts when the bit drills the hole, so that the suction inlet of the hose is always
kept closely below a joint of the bit and the drilled hole to effectively suck any produced dust.
EP 91105845 In a hand-held drilling machine with a combination chuck for the alternative
chucking of round-shank or slotted-shank tools, the insertion, the automatic locking and the
holding of slotted-shank tools is to be simplified and operating errors are to be eliminated. This
is achieved by the receptacle (35) for slotted-shank tools (10) being arranged behind the
chucking area of the jaw chuck (16) as viewed in the axial direction from the insertion side (18)
of the tool holder (8). This type of construction permits the attachment of means (22) for the
rotary driving of the inserted tool. If a hammer drill is equipped with the tool holder (8)
according to the invention, the concentric-running properties in round-shank drill bits are thus
also considerably improved thereby.
DE 000004003286 discloses the drilling machine (1) has a small spirit level (2). This is formed
in the top part of the housing and is interchangeable. The spirit level is roughly 80mm. long x
10mm wide. USE/ADVANTAGE - Spirit level on hand-held drilling machine helps user to keep
hole straight by holding machine at right angles to work surface.

CN 1247783 discloses a manually operable drilling tool (1) with dual impacting function has a
housing (2) containing a first striking mechanism (16) for producing axial impacts to be
transferred to a drilling or chiseling tool bit (7), clamped in a chuck (6) of the tool Within the
housing (2), a second striking mechanism (20) is arranged for producing axial impacts, the axial
impacts of which have an impact energy and an impact frequency different from the impact
energy and the impact frequency of the axial impacts produced by the first striking mechanism
(16). The drilling or chiseling tool bit (7), clamped in the chuck (6), can be acted upon with axial
impacts produced either by the first (16) or the second striking mechanism (20) or by both
striking mechanisms together. The axial impact striking, mechanisms (16, 20) can also be
switched off completely for use in wood or metal.
None of the prior art indicate above either alone or in combination with one another disclose
what the present invention has disclosed. The present invention is focused the drill machine
having the capacity or capability to leave no dust behind while drilling the hole in wall (wooden,
metal, concrete).

BEST METHOD OF WORKING
The diagram gives the description
In the above figure the part labeled with no. are described below:-
1- This part is the DRILL BIT of the drill.
2- This part is COLLECTING CUP that surrounds the drill bit and all the dust and other chips
fall in this cup and get collected in this cup only. This cup has ends with rubber lining so as to
have a good grip with the wall.
3- This part represents SPRING LOADED RODS that facilitate the to and fro movement of the
cup while drilling the hole, these springs push the cup against the wall in forward direction.
There will be four rods with four springs over them all at the four corners of the cup.
4- This part represents CHUCK where drill bit is held.
5- This part is BASE TIGHTENER as it will grip the base to the body of the drill.
6- This part represents RODS which have spring loaded over them. These can be of any light
material like aluminum or alloy.
7- This part represents BASE which is tightened to the body of the drill machine. This base has
four holes at the four corner which facilitate the to and fro movement of the spring loaded rods.
As the drill bit moves inside the wall the rods move backward but keep the cup pushed against
the wall.
8- This part represents FAN like part of the drill machine which is used to cool the drill motor
while it is in operation; this fan draws air form the back slits of the drill body. This air is then
6
thrown out of drill machine body just before chuck and this movement of air creates the vacuum
suction at the back slits of drill body which is proposed to create vacuum for the dust to be
collected at the point where drilling is being done.
9- This represents BLUE ARROWwhich is passing through thedrill motor and helps to create
the vacuum suction at the backend of the drill. This vacuum force created at back of the drill
draws the air from inside the cup via flexible pipe connecting the back of drill and cup.
10- This part represents DRILL MOTOR which is used to provide rotary motion to the drill bit.
11- This represents BLUE ARROW which is entering through the back of the drill.
12- This part is CONNECTOR that connects the flexible cable with back of the drill.
13- This part represents HOLDER of the drill machine which is used to hold handheld drill
machine.
14- This part represents SWITCH which push starts the drill motor when it is pressed.
15- This part represents AIR FILTER this part is used to filter the air before it enter the drill
motor chamber to cool down the drill motor while in operation. This part frees the air of any dust
particle or foreign material which could be harmful to the moving parts of drill machine which
are air cooled. The filter has the facility of removing the dust particles or drilled out waste
product after the drilling operation is over.
16- This part labeled represents DUST PARTICLES OR DRILLED OUT WASTE which is to
be collected near the filter and can be removed after the drilling operation is over.
17- This represents FLEXIBLE PIPE which is connected to collecting cup at one end to filter at
the other end, also one part of it attached to filter at outer end and the other end of the pipe is
connected to back connector of the drill machine.
18- This represents DUST PARTICLES OR DRILLED OUT WASTE which is falling under
gravity also due to vacuum suction force generated due to movement of the air.
19- This represents the Air Outlet portion of the drill machine where the heated air comes out
after cooling the drill machine.
